Yaak's

Branché sur l'avenir

Votre installateur agréé IRVE   

Какое такое JavaScript-Object-Notation плюс XML-формат

JSON плюс XML-формат являют собой стандарты пересылки информацией, которые используются для отправки сведений для разными платформами. Эти-форматы применяются в web-разработке, связке систем, использовании с API-интерфейсами и размещении организованных данных. Ключевая задача этих структур проявляется во следующем, с-целью создать удобный и унифицированный метод описания сведений.

В-рамках цифровой экосистеме информация обязаны пересылаться для клиентами а-также серверами, а также для несколькими системами. В-рамках практических сценариях а-также технических разборах, включая Азино 777, регулярно показывается, как JSON-формат а-также XML-формат задействуются ради настройки обмена данными, согласования информации плюс взаимодействия между платформами.

Каков представляет JSON-формат

JSON, то-есть JavaScript объектная Notation, образует по-сути легковесный стандарт сведений, базирующийся вокруг схеме объектов и наборов. Он применяет Азино символьный способ, который удобно воспринимается а-также обрабатывается как специалистом, так а-также системами. JSON активно применяется во онлайн-сервисах и API-интерфейсах.

Информация во JavaScript-Object-Notation представлены во структуре пар key-value. Поле задает собой обозначение параметра, при-этом содержимое может быть текстом, цифровым-значением, логическим типом, набором либо вложенным структурой. Такая схема делает этот-формат практичным ради размещения а-также пересылки сведений.

JavaScript-Object-Notation характеризуется краткостью а-также легкостью. Он не требует сложных условий структурирования, вследствие-этого его легче использовать при сравнении через другими стандартами. Это делает его популярным вариантом Азино777 с-целью нынешних систем.

Какое представляет XML

XML-формат, либо гибкий Markup язык, являет собой язык структурирования, что задействуется ради размещения а-также отправки данных. Он построен на применении элементов, которые обозначают организацию информации. XML-формат позволяет задавать пользовательские обозначения плюс задавать тегов содержимое.

Сведения в XML-формате помещаются внутрь разметочные-теги, что имеют начальную плюс финальную сторону. Подобная схема формирует формат намного строгим плюс строгим. Extensible-Markup-Language применяется для различных решениях, в-которых нужна точное описание схемы данных Азино 777.

Extensible-Markup-Language характеризуется гибкостью плюс настраиваемостью. XML позволяет формировать развитые схемы а-также применять атрибуты ради уточнения данных. Данный-фактор делает формат подходящим с-целью задач, когда нужна строгая организация сведений.

Ключевые отличия JSON и XML

JavaScript-Object-Notation а-также Extensible-Markup-Language выполняют схожую функцию, однако используют разные принципы к представлению данных. JSON-формат применяет значительно лаконичный способ-записи а-также меньшее-число служебных-элементов, это формирует JSON кратким. Extensible-Markup-Language использует увеличенное-число служебных частей, это увеличивает размер сведений.

JSON удобнее разбирается плюс быстрее интерпретируется для большинстве нынешних приложений. XML-формат, во свою сторону, обеспечивает расширенные возможностей с-целью контроля структуры а-также валидации сведений. Выбор Азино между ними зависит с-учетом условий отдельной платформы.

Кроме-того меняется способ обработки через данными. JavaScript-Object-Notation обычно задействуется в web-разработке плюс API-интерфейсах, тогда как Extensible-Markup-Language применяется для корпоративных платформах, технических-файлах а-также обмене упорядоченной сведениями.

Схема JSON

JSON-формат строится с-помощью элементов и массивов. Объект обозначает из-себя набор пар «ключ–значение», заключенных в служебные символы. Набор формирует по-сути набор значений, заключенных внутрь square brackets.

Отдельное поле в JSON-формате имеет-возможность выступать простым либо многоуровневым. Простые Азино777 значения содержат символы, показатели плюс логические параметры. Составные элементы содержат списки и вложенные объекты. Подобная схема помогает описывать развитые информацию.

JSON-формат не содержит встроенные-комментарии плюс жесткую систему-типов, это упрощает его применение. Однако такой-подход нуждается-в аккуратности во-время взаимодействии со информацией, чтобы исключить неточностей.

Организация XML-формата

XML задействует древовидную организацию, построенную на-основе вложенных элементах. Любой элемент получает обозначение а-также способен Азино 777 содержать информацию либо вложенные блоки. Это позволяет создавать многоуровневые модели информации.

Теги XML могут содержать параметры, что уточняют сведения. Параметры указываются на-уровне открывающего элемента и формируют расширенный уровень детализации.

XML-формат требует точного соблюдения условий записи. Каждые элементы должны становиться закрыты, при-этом схема должна оставаться валидной. Данный-фактор делает формат значительно регламентированным, при-этом поддерживает надежность данных.

Применение JavaScript-Object-Notation

JavaScript-Object-Notation широко используется в web-разработке. JSON Азино используется для отправки данных между пользовательской-частью а-также сервером, и еще для работы с API. Из-за собственной простоте он считается основой для нынешних приложениях.

JavaScript-Object-Notation задействуется во mobile решениях, системах обработки-данных а-также подключении сервисов. Он позволяет быстро передавать сведения а-также анализировать их без сложных конвертаций.

Дополнительно JavaScript-Object-Notation задействуется с-целью размещения конфигураций и параметров. Его схема создает его подходящим ради записи параметров и параметров повторного Азино777 чтения.

Использование XML

XML-формат задействуется во платформах, в-которых требуется строгая схема сведений. Данный-формат задействуется для enterprise решениях, передаче данными а-также подключении разных платформ.

XML-формат регулярно применяется в регламентах обмена сведениями, таких как конфигурационные файлы, отчеты плюс сведения. XML расширяемость позволяет подстраивать схему под разные сценарии.

Дополнительно Extensible-Markup-Language используется во системах, когда критична контроль данных. Используются отдельные описания, которые дают-возможность контролировать корректность схемы и информации.

Плюсы и недостатки

JSON-формат имеет совокупность достоинств, такие-как легкость, компактность и быстроту обработки. Он практичен с-целью программистов и эффективно используется с-целью актуальных систем. Однако Азино 777 его инструменты контроля структуры ограничены.

XML обеспечивает намного расширенные возможности ради контроля информации. XML включает схемы, атрибуты а-также жесткую структуру. Такая-особенность формирует формат пригодным с-целью сложных систем, но увеличивает объем информации плюс нагрузку интерпретации.

Подбор между JSON-форматом плюс XML зависит от требований. Когда требуется скорость а-также легкость, обычно задействуется JSON-формат. Если необходима строгая структура а-также валидация информации, используется XML-формат.

Разбор JavaScript-Object-Notation а-также Extensible-Markup-Language

С-целью обработки со JavaScript-Object-Notation и Extensible-Markup-Language используются специальные механизмы и пакеты. Данные-библиотеки дают-возможность разбирать, сохранять и изменять сведения. В многих сред кодинга имеется встроенная обработка указанных Азино стандартов.

Интерпретация JavaScript-Object-Notation как-правило оперативнее, так как его схема проще. XML нуждается-в значительно-больше вычислений вследствие многоуровневой схемы и потребности проверки разметки.

Преобразование сведений между стандартами дополнительно возможно. Данный-подход позволяет связывать системы, использующие несколько структуры. Такие действия часто выполняются самостоятельно посредством применением специальных библиотек Азино777.

Значение JSON-формата а-также XML в актуальных решениях

JSON-формат и XML являются ключевыми частями электронной инфраструктуры. Данные-стандарты поддерживают передачу сведениями среди платформами а-также позволяют формировать подключения. В-случае-отсутствия указанных структур связь для сервисами было бы значительно менее-удобным.

JSON-формат считается главным форматом с-целью web-приложений а-также API-интерфейсов из-за собственной простоте а-также быстроте. XML-формат поддерживает свою значимость для платформах, когда нужна четкая схема а-также проверка информации.

Два варианта дальше использоваться и развиваться. Данные-форматы остаются ключевыми инструментами для отправки данных а-также формирования онлайн Азино 777 решений.

Вспомогательные особенности форматов

JSON а-также XML-формат различаются не-исключительно только синтаксисом, но плюс моделью к взаимодействию со данными. JavaScript-Object-Notation обычно применяется в-качестве формат передачи, в-то-время когда XML способен использоваться в-качестве для отправки, так плюс с-целью сохранения данных. Это связано с тем, что XML позволяет задавать значительно развитые схемы плюс регламенты контроля.

Внутри JSON нет функция заметок, что создает JSON значительно лаконичным с позиции подхода структуры. Во XML-формате Азино комментарии поддерживаются, это облегчает описание сведений. Тем-не-менее такой-подход дополнительно повышает массу а-также имеет-возможность замедлять разбор.

Дополнительно значимой деталью выступает зависимость относительно регистру. Во JSON поля зависимы ко написанию, что нуждается-в контроля при взаимодействии. Внутри XML-формате также важно соблюдать точное написание элементов, так-как потому-что ошибка в обозначении имеет-возможность привести для некорректной интерпретации.

Эффективность а-также результативность

JSON-формат чаще-всего интерпретируется эффективнее, так потому-что JSON схема проще а-также требует меньше вычислений. Такая-особенность Азино777 в-частности необходимо при взаимодействии с большими объемами сведений и повышенными нагрузками. JavaScript-Object-Notation обычно применяется во системах, в-которых критична скорость ответа.

XML нуждается-в значительно-больше ресурсов ради интерпретации, поскольку как необходимо анализировать схему разметки а-также валидировать элементов правильность. Тем-не-менее данная-особенность уравновешивается возможностью четкой проверки информации а-также гибкостью структуры.

При определении структуры критично принимать-во-внимание условия системы. В-случае-если главным-фактором является быстрота плюс малый-объем, чаще применяется JSON. Если критична четкая-организация плюс проверка данных, применяется Азино 777 XML.